Background: This gene encodes a member of the receptor tyrosine kinase family of proteins. The encoded preproprotein is proteolytically processed to generate alpha and beta subunits that form a heterotetrameric receptor. Binding of insμlin or other ligands to this receptor activates the insμlin signaling pathway, which regμlates glucose uptake and release, as well as the synthesis and storage of carbohydrates, lipids and protein. Mutations in this gene underlie the inherited severe insμlin resistance syndromes including type A insμlin resistance syndrome, Donohue syndrome and Rabson-Mendenhall syndrome. Alternative splicing resμlts in mμltiple transcript variants.
